Summary
Ramadhan Akbar is an AI developer specializing in computer vision with eight years of experience building production-grade, high-performance vision systems across cloud and edge environments. He has delivered competitive ANPR and boosted stream product FPS by up to 22% at AssistX, and previously improved GPU stability, halved memory use, and cut stateful AI service launch time by 85% at Nodeflux. His background blends mechanical engineering training from Institut Teknologi Bandung with hands-on expertise in PyTorch, OpenCV, modern C++, Kubernetes, and MLOps, enabling him to span hardware, model, and infrastructure concerns. He has practical experience in dataset quality, model drift monitoring, and CI/CD-driven testing, and contributed to a NIST face recognition test submission—an indicator of production-focused accuracy work. Based in Hong Kong, he’s currently building an automated car damage inspector that combines lighting and hardware engineering with vision models, reflecting a rare cross-disciplinary skill set.
